#pragma comment(linker, "/STACK:1024000000,1024000000")
#include <stdio.h>
#include <string.h>
#include <iostream>
#include <algorithm>
#include <vector>
#include <queue>
#include <set>
#include <map>
#include <string>
#include <math.h>
#include <stdlib.h>
#include <time.h>
using namespace std;
const int MOD = 1e9+7;
int dp[110][110][220][4];
int n,m;
int ne[420][2],fail[420],en[420];
int root,L;
inline int change(char ch)
{
if(ch == 'R')return 0;
else return 1;
}
inline int newnode()
{
for(int i = 0;i < 2;i++)
ne[L][i] = -1;
en[L++] = 0;
return L-1;
}
inline void init()
{
L = 0;
root = newnode();
}
inline void insert(char buf[],int id)
{
int len = strlen(buf);
int now = root;
for(int i = 0;i < len;i++)
{
if(ne[now][change(buf[i])] == -1)
ne[now][change(buf[i])] = newnode();
now = ne[now][change(buf[i])];
}
en[now] |= (1<<id);
}
inline void build()
{
queue<int>Q;
fail[root] = root;
for(int i = 0;i < 2;i++)
if(ne[root][i] == -1)
ne[root][i] = root;
else
{
fail[ne[root][i]] = root;
Q.push(ne[root][i]);
}
while( !Q.empty() )
{
int now = Q.front();
Q.pop();
en[now] |= en[fail[now]];
for(int i = 0;i < 2;i++)
if(ne[now][i] == -1)
ne[now][i] = ne[fail[now]][i];
else
{
fail[ne[now][i]]=ne[fail[now]][i];
Q.push(ne[now][i]);
}
}
}
inline int solve()
{
dp[0][0][0][0] = 1;
int ret = 0;
for(int x = 0;x <= n;x++)
for(int y = 0;y <= m;y++)
for(int i = 0;i < L;i++)
for(int k = 0;k < 4;k++)
{
if(dp[x][y][i][k] == 0)continue;
if(x < n)
{
int nxt = ne[i][0];
dp[x+1][y][nxt][k|en[nxt]] += dp[x][y][i][k];
if(dp[x+1][y][nxt][k|en[nxt]] >= MOD)
dp[x+1][y][nxt][k|en[nxt]] -= MOD;
}
if(y < m)
{
int nxt = ne[i][1];
dp[x][y+1][nxt][k|en[nxt]] += dp[x][y][i][k];
if(dp[x][y+1][nxt][k|en[nxt]] >= MOD)
dp[x][y+1][nxt][k|en[nxt]] -= MOD;
}
}
for(int i = 0;i < L;i++)
{
ret += dp[n][m][i][3];
if(ret >= MOD)ret -= MOD;
}
return ret;
}
char str[210];
int main()
{
int T;
scanf("%d",&T);
while(T--)
{
scanf("%d%d",&n,&m);
init();
for(int i = 0;i < 2;i++)
{
scanf("%s",str);
insert(str,i);
}
build();
for(int i = 0;i <= n;i++)
for(int j = 0;j <= m;j++)
for(int x = 0; x < L;x++)
for(int y = 0;y < 4;y++)
dp[i][j][x][y] = 0;
printf("%d\n",solve());
}
return 0;
}
